abstract::A recent clinical trial shows that sorafenib is effective against desmoid tumors. The study found that 33% of tumors shrank in patients who received the drug. The estimated 1-year progression-free survival for the sorafenib-treated patients was 89%, and the 2-year rate was 81%. ...

abstract::An international team of researchers has uncovered multiple new germline mutations that may influence the development of sarcomas. Notably, they found that variants in several DNA damage sensing and repair genes contribute greatly to sarcoma risk, including BRCA2, ATM, ATR, and ERCC2. ...

abstract::Recent findings from a phase II trial suggest that combining the antiandrogen abiraterone and the PARP inhibitor olaparib significantly improves progression-free survival among patients with met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er, regardless of their homologous recombination repair-mutation status. ...
